Japan and Korea - Culture Through Literature and Film (H268.01)
Vacancies
For people who have an interest in Japan and Korea and want to find out more about these countries, their history and culture.
Starting with Japan, the aim is to increase our shared knowledge through activities including: - informal presentations by group members on topics of interest, for example, on Japanese history, economics, art, textiles, ceramics, design, food, Japanese film and literature.
Aspects are decided by group discussion. While no pre-existing knowledge is required, members are encouraged to undertake prior research on topics agreed and to share their knowledge and learning with other group members.
